- function/method의 시작과 끝 부분에 log를 넣자
- 너무 많은 log를 남기는 게 보기 힘들 수는 있지만, 확인이 어려운 거 보다는 좋다
- 최소한 해당 function/method 내부가 문제인지 외부가 문제인지는 확인이 가능하다
- 같은 API server를 여러 개의 section으로 나눠서 운영할 때 좋은 logging은 뭘까?
- 서로 호출하는 동작이 있는데, logging을 나눠서 각각 저장하는 게 좋은가, 한 곳에 모아서 구분해서 보는 게 좋은가?
- 로그 기깔나게 잘 디자인하는 법
- LoggingThe Ultimate Guide - your open-source resource for understanding, analyzing, and troubleshooting system logs
- Centralized Logging at Signal
- DESIGNING A SEARCH SYSTEM FOR LOG DATA — PART 2
- Logging을 System.out으로 하면 안되는 이유
- Centralized Log Server 를 위한 기본 세팅 (EC2 + ElasticSearch + Logstash + filebeat + kibana)
- log 생성하기
- How-to: Log Analytics with Solr, Spark, OpenTSDB and Grafana
- #review AWS + Tajo를 이용한 '테라 렉 로그 분석 이야기'
- #ndc_15 #review 쿠키런 로그 시스템 - 바쁘고 가난한 개발자를 위해
- Conetix Network Operations Centre Build Part 3 - Metrics and Monitoring
- 정적 기록자는 이제 그만
- 로그 데이터로 유저 이해하기
- 로그를 잘 남기기
- 구글 스택드라이버를 이용한 애플리케이션 로그 모니터링
- The Architecture of the Next CERN Accelerator Logging Service
- Building a Distributed Log from Scratch
- Part 1: Building a Centralized Logging Application
- Logging in Android
- NDC18 〈야생의 땅: 듀랑고〉의 데이터 엔지니어링 이야기: 로그 시스템 구축 경험 공유
- How To Write Error Messages That Don’t Suck
- What the Fastly outage can teach us about writing error messages | OnlineOrNot
- What's in a Good Error Message? - Gunnar Morling
- 구글에서 제안하는 오류 메세지 작성법 - 현구막 기술 블로그
- 로그 파일은 좋다 실제 구현에서 겪을 수 있는 상황에 대한 이야기라 좋음
- 더 나은 개발자로 성장합는 팁, " 로그를 잘 남기세요."
- 로그 시스템의 개념과, 구글 스택드라이버 그리고 삼성전자 사례
- 멀티클라우드를 이용한 로그 분석 플랫폼 개발하기
- How to Write Log Files That Save You Hours of Time
- Code Walked Out of a Spaghetti Bar… | by Nduka Anthony Okocha | Capital One Tech | Jun, 2020 | Medium
- Logging Like a Pro. Theories and best practices on… | by Neal Hu | ITNEXT
- 쏘카에서 로그 파이프라인을 구축
- 1주차-로그관리 어떻게 할 것인가? - SLiPP 스터디 - SLiPP::위키
- Why you shouldn’t log into db. From time to time, I see systems… | by Márton Waszlavik | Medium
- 데이터 로그 설계, 데이터 로깅, 이벤트 로그 설계, 데이터 QA의 모든 것 · 어쩐지 오늘은
- 서비스에서 데이터 추적을 위해 많은 로그를 쌓게 되는데 이 데이터 로그의 설계부터 QA까지 기획자, PM, 마케터들이 이해할 수 있게 정리한 글
- 데이터 로깅을 하기 위해 필요한 상식, 사용할 수 있는 플랫폼들 정리. 서버 로그와 클라이언트 로그의 차이, 웹이나 앱의 로깅 특성도 잘 정리
- 이벤트 로그를 어떻게 설계하는 방법과 예시도 잘 나와 있어서 데이터 추적에 대한 이해도를 높이거나 서비스에 로깅 설계를 할 때 참고
- 유저를 이해하는 단서, 이벤트 로그 | 하조은의 블로그
- Spoqa 기술 블로그 | 이벤트 로그 체계 구축 여정
- 29CM 로그 수집 시스템 소개. 29CM에서는 기존의 로그 시스템, 신규 구축한 로그 시스템 두가지를… | by 29CM | 29CM 기술블로그 | Jul, 2021 | Medium
- 29CM에서 기존에는 Fluentd와 Elasticsearch로 로그 수집, 관리의 어려움과 로그 유실을 막기 위해 새 로그 수집 시스템 구축
- 새 시스템은 로그 수집 단계에 Kafka를 두어 ES에 문제가 생겨도 Kafka가 데이터 유실 방지, Kafka 플러그인을 기본으로 제공하는 Logstash로 변경
- Logging at Twitter: Updated
- Who is the winner — Comparing Vector, Fluent Bit, Fluentd performance | by Ajay Gupta | IBM Cloud | Medium
- 5 new sudo features sysadmins need to know in 2022 | Opensource.com
- 2022 State of Observability and Log Management - YouTube
- 1. 효율적으로 로그 모니터링하기 - 로그 레벨 구분하기
- Fluentd
- 분산 로그 & 데이타 수집기 Fluentd
- Personal Logging으로 삽질하기 #1
- Personal Logging으로 삽질하기 #2
- fluentd와 함께하는 검색 데이터 수집
- Fluentd에서 PubSub로 데이터 보내기
- CNCF, Fluentd 프로젝트 졸업을 발표
- Fluentd vs. Logstash: A Comparison of Log Collectors
- Fluentd로 데이터파이프라인 구축하기 kafka→kafka→s3
- Fluentd? 나만의 에이전트 패키징! – gywndi's database
- angle-grinder: Slice and dice logs on the command line
- Apache logging services
- Apex Logs — Structured log management
- Clymene-project
- Clymene: the Clymene is time-series data and Logs collection platform for distributed systems
- 시계열 데이터 및 로그 데이터를 수집하기 위한 플랫폼, 오픈소스 프로젝트
- 따라서 시계열과 로그의 두 가지 파이프라인 존재
- 모든 에이전트는 데이터를 수집하여 데이터베이스에 직접 저장 가능, 상황에 따라 Clymene 구성 요소를 사용하여 다양한 아키텍처 구성 가능
- 트래픽이 많은 환경에서 사용할 수 있는 아키텍처 구성 가능
- Clymene 프로젝트는 다양한 보관 유형을 제공하므로 익숙한 보관 유형 선택 가능
- 오픈소스 도전기(feat. Clymene 프로젝트, 공개SW 개발자 대회) – tech.kakao.com
- lnav The Logfile Navigator | The Logfile Navigator, lnav for short, is an advanced log file viewer for the small-scale
- LOGAI – AUTOMATED LOG ANALYTICS FOR VALIDATION
- Hortonworks의 HDP 테스트에서 나온 로그를 분석하는 도구
- 시스템에서 빈도(frequency), 동시 발생(co-occurence), 기타 상관 모델을 사용하여 에러를 하이라이트하고, trace와 기타 내용
- Web UI 제공
- logbook: An extensible Java library for HTTP request and response logging
- LogDevice - a scalable and fault tolerant distributed log system
- Logging Apache logging services
- loglab: Design & Apply Log Schema
- Logswan is a fast Web log analyzer using probabilistic data structures
- loguru: A lightweight C++ logging library
- mulog: μ/log is a micro-logging library that logs events and data, not words! clojure, log 기록을 text가 아니라 clojure data로 기록
- Palallax - Open Source Log Analyzer for Palo Alto Networks Next-Generation Firewall
- SenseLogs - Instant log data in seconds, not minutes
- spring-cloud-sleuth: Distributed tracing for spring cloud
- varlog: Scalable distributed log storage for strong consistency, total order, and high availability
- YALV - Yet Another Log Viewer
- Zipkin - a distributed tracing system
- Zipkin을 이용한 MSA 환경에서 분산 트렌젝션의 추적
- Zipkin과 Scouter v2.5를 연동해보자
- LINE 광고 플랫폼의 MSA 환경에서 Zipkin을 활용해 로그 트레이싱하기 - LINE ENGINEERING
- Distributed tracing with Spring Cloud Sleuth and Zipkin | Spring Boot | Microservices | Example Code - YouTube
- How to Implement Distributed Logging & Tracing using Sleuth & Zipkin? - Making Java easy to learn